On the right, the Iceberg Army Navy space at 455 Broadway that will soon be home to America's first Muji store. On the left, the bright orange plywood of what we believe will be Crate & Barrel's CB2 flagship. Broadway's going to look a lot different in a few months.

1) Soho: A Racked informant writes: "The Hickey Freeman diffusion line, hickey, is opening a store on Grand St. between Mercer and Greene, next to Le Pain Quoditan. I walked by it today." The shop, which is located at 96 Grand Street, is slated to open sometime in mid-October. If you're not familiar with the line, this PR babble should bring you up to speed: "hickey was launched roughly three years ago to target a young, affluent, male who gravitated towards traditional clothing, but needed a piece of himself, his own rebellious personality, in his wardrobe." 2) Chelsea: Equinox, the preferred fitness club for rage-filled spin class goers, is opening a new branch on 17th Street and Tenth Avenue. [Racked Inbox]

3) Flatiron: Journelle, a new lingerie boutique, is coming to 3 East 17th Street and Fifth Avenue in the Flatiron District. The shop, which will offer "a wide variety of brands from both international and American designers," should be open come November. [Racked Inbox]

4) Flatiron: A Racked correspondent emails us the image at right, with a brief note: "New tile store at 38 w21st." Meh. [Racked Inbox]

5) Midtown East: Luxury jeweler Mauboussin is planning on opening an NYC outpost at 714 Madison Avenue next year, replacing current tenant Shanghai Tang. Another day, another high-end gem shop for Madison. [NY Post]

6) Upper East Side: Blogger 78thand2nd has a host of UES storecasting rumors, such as a Potter Barn Kids opening on 76th Street and Second Avenue and Northfork Bank coming to 79th and York. Life sure sounds sweet up there. [78thand2nd]
